OSHA Form 300 And OSHA Form 301

The OSHA Form 301 is used by employers to keep track of a single injury, illness, or death that occurred in the workplace. This form is also found within the OSHA Form 300. This form may be used for incidents such as fatalities, injuries that lead to unconsciousness, diagnosed chronic diseases, and/or injuries that required professional care.

This form needs to be kept on file for at least 5 years after the year the incident occurred. This helps to ensure employers create safer working conditions and if any questions arise in the future, this form is there to answer all questions.
